Breaking Down Math Problems: The Fundamentals

Alright, let's get into the nitty-gritty of problem-solving. One of the most important things to remember is to stay calm and take a deep breath. Often, the initial fear of a math problem is worse than the problem itself. Seriously! Here's the deal: math problems can seem intimidating at first glance, but they're often composed of smaller, more manageable parts. This is where the problem-solving strategies come into play. First up: read the problem carefully. It sounds simple, right? But you'd be surprised how often people jump into calculations without truly understanding what the question is asking. Highlight key information, underline important phrases, and write down what you know and what you need to find. This helps clarify the objective and prevents you from going off on tangents. Next, visualize the problem. If possible, draw a diagram, a graph, or a table. Visual representations can make abstract concepts much easier to grasp. For instance, if you're working on a geometry problem, sketching the shapes can help you identify relationships and apply the correct formulas. Thirdly, break the problem into smaller parts. Complex problems can be broken down into simpler steps. Identify the individual tasks you need to complete to find the solution. This is like building a puzzle: you can't assemble the whole thing at once, but working on individual pieces makes it less daunting. Let's not forget estimation and approximation. Before you start calculating, make an educated guess about the answer. This helps you check if your final solution is reasonable. Finally, check your work. This is crucial! Review your steps, calculations, and the final answer to ensure everything is accurate. It's easy to make a simple mistake along the way, so double-checking can save you a lot of grief.

Essential Strategies for Solving Math Problems

Now, let's get into some specific math problem-solving strategies. These are the tools that will help you work through various types of math challenges. First, there's understanding the problem. Make sure you know what the question is asking. Highlight key information and identify what you are trying to find. This first step is the most crucial part because if you can't understand the problem, you won't be able to solve it. Second, choosing the right strategy. Different problems require different strategies. Learn to recognize problem types and match them with the correct approaches. Some common strategies include drawing a diagram, making a table, looking for patterns, working backward, and using formulas. Third, let's talk about working backward. This is an excellent technique for problems where you're given the end result and need to figure out the starting point. Start with the final answer and reverse the operations step by step. Fourth, using a formula or equation. Formulas and equations are the heart of math. Learn the essential formulas for various topics like geometry, algebra, and calculus. Know when and how to apply them. It's all about practice here. And last but not least, looking for patterns. Math is full of patterns. Identify the pattern and see if you can use it to predict future values. This strategy is useful in sequences, series, and even probability problems. Applying Problem-Solving Techniques to Various Math Topics

Let's get practical and talk about how to apply these problem-solving techniques across different math topics. For arithmetic problems, remember the order of operations (PEMDAS/BODMAS) and practice with word problems. Make sure to clearly identify what operations need to be performed. In algebra, focus on understanding equations and variables. Practice isolating variables and solving for unknowns. Drawing diagrams and using visual aids can also be handy. For geometry, understanding shapes, angles, and area/volume formulas is key. Visualize shapes and draw diagrams to help solve problems. Don't be afraid to break down complex shapes into simpler ones. For example, to find the area of an irregular shape, you could divide it into rectangles and triangles. When it comes to word problems, take your time. Read the problem carefully, identify the given information, and determine what you need to find. Translate the word problem into a mathematical equation. It is also important to practice translating problems into equations and using appropriate formulas. With statistics and probability, understand concepts like mean, median, mode, and probability calculations. Using tables and diagrams is a great strategy to keep track of the information. Create a chart to represent your data. This is super helpful when dealing with probability questions. Finally, for calculus, start with the basics of derivatives and integrals. Understanding the concepts and practicing problems is crucial. Calculus is all about understanding the relationships between quantities and their rates of change. Resources and Practice for Improved Math Skills

Okay, guys, let's talk about resources and practice – the key ingredients to boosting your math skills. First up, textbooks and workbooks are your best friends. These are the goldmines of knowledge and practice problems. Make sure to work through examples and exercises to build a solid foundation. You want to get familiar with the material. Then, there are online platforms and websites. Sites like Khan Academy, Coursera, and edX offer fantastic free and paid courses, video tutorials, and practice quizzes. These are amazing because you can learn at your own pace and revisit concepts as needed. Don't forget math apps. There are countless apps available for smartphones and tablets that provide interactive lessons, quizzes, and games. These are great for practicing on the go. Also, practice regularly. Consistency is key! Set aside time each day or week to work on math problems. Even short, regular sessions are more effective than cramming. Let's not forget seeking help when needed. Don't be afraid to ask for help from teachers, tutors, classmates, or online forums. Sometimes, all you need is a little guidance to get over a hurdle. Last but not least, join a study group. Studying with others can make learning fun and provide different perspectives on problem-solving. It's a great way to stay motivated and learn from each other.
